How to Match Engine Code the Right Way

A replacement engine order can go wrong fast if you match by model name alone. If you are wondering how to match engine code properly, the short answer is this: do not rely on badge, year, or guesswork. The engine code is what confirms whether the replacement will actually fit your Hyundai or Kia, and getting that right saves time, money, and a lot of frustration.

Many buyers assume a 2012 ix35 engine will fit any 2012 ix35, or that a Kia Sorento diesel is the same across the whole range. Sometimes that works. Plenty of times it does not. Mid-year changes, different fuel types, turbo and non-turbo variants, and market-specific setups can all affect compatibility. That is why engine code matching matters more than the model name printed on the tailgate.

Why engine code matters more than vehicle model

Your vehicle model tells part of the story. Your engine code tells the important part. It identifies the specific engine family and configuration fitted to the car, including details that can affect fitment such as displacement, fuel type, aspiration, and in some cases mounting or ancillary compatibility.

For Hyundai and Kia vehicles, this is especially important because many models were sold with multiple engine options over the same production period. A Santa Fe might have a petrol V6 in one variant and a turbo diesel four-cylinder in another. A Kia Carnival may look the same on the outside but have a completely different engine under the bonnet depending on year and trim. If you only match by registration details or visual appearance, you are taking a risk.

That risk usually shows up in one of two ways. Either the engine physically does not suit the vehicle, or it suits the block but creates problems with wiring, sensors, manifolds, or ECU compatibility. Neither is a cheap mistake.

How to match engine code without guessing

The safest way to handle how to match engine code is to work from the engine itself and cross-check it against the vehicle details. Start with the actual engine code stamped on the engine or listed on the vehicle identification labels. Then compare that code with the replacement engine listing, along with the model, year range, fuel type, and application notes.

If the code matches exactly, that is the strongest sign you are on the right track. If the code is close but not identical, stop there and verify before buying. A near match is not the same as a confirmed fit. One letter difference can mean a different engine variant.

On Hyundai and Kia applications, engine codes are often short combinations of letters and numbers. Buyers looking for a replacement might come across codes such as G4KD, D4EA, G6DC, or D4HB. Those codes are more useful than broad descriptions like 2.0 petrol or 2.2 diesel, because multiple engines can share similar capacity while having different design details.

Where to find the engine code

There is no single answer for every vehicle, but in most cases you will find the engine code in one of a few common places. It may be stamped directly on the engine block, shown on a compliance or identification label, or recorded in workshop documentation tied to the VIN.

The engine block stamping is often the most reliable source, but it is not always the easiest to read. Years of grime, tight engine bays, and awkward angles can make it difficult. If you are checking it yourself, a torch, degreaser, and a bit of patience usually help.

You may also find supporting information in service records or previous invoices if the vehicle has had engine work done before. That said, paperwork should support the physical code, not replace it. Cars change hands, records get mixed up, and old listings are not always accurate.

How to match engine code with the VIN

A VIN can help, but it should not be treated as the only answer. It is useful because it identifies the vehicle build and can point to the original engine fitted from factory. That is helpful if the car is still running its original setup.

The catch is simple. Not every vehicle still has its original engine. Older vehicles, repaired vehicles, and imported vehicles can all have changes that make VIN-only matching less reliable. If the car has had an engine swap in the past, the VIN may lead you to the wrong replacement.

That is why the best approach is to use both. Check the VIN-based vehicle data, then confirm against the actual engine code on the engine. When those two line up, you have a much stronger fitment result.

Common mistakes when matching Hyundai and Kia engines

The most common mistake is assuming engine size is enough. A 2.0-litre engine is not automatically interchangeable with every other 2.0-litre engine in that model family. The second mistake is relying on registration search results alone. Rego tools are useful for a quick reference, but they are not a substitute for engine code confirmation.

Another issue is overlooking fuel type and induction. Petrol, turbo diesel, naturally aspirated, and turbocharged engines can sit within the same model range and look similar to non-specialists. A buyer in a rush may focus on year and badge, only to miss the actual engine variant.

Then there are production changes. Some models run one engine code early in the series and another later on, even though the model name stays the same. This is where exact code matching avoids costly back-and-forth.

What if the engine code is unreadable or missing?

This happens more often than people expect, especially on older vehicles or engines covered in oil and road grime. If the stamping is unreadable, the next step is to gather as much supporting information as possible: VIN, build date, model, transmission type, fuel type, and clear photos of the engine bay and any labels.

At that point, expert support matters. A specialist supplier can often narrow down the correct engine by combining those details with known Hyundai and Kia fitment patterns. It is still better to verify the code if possible, but when that is not practical, a proper cross-check is the next safest option.

If you are buying for a workshop or trade customer, this step is worth slowing down for. The few minutes saved by guessing are nothing compared with the delay of receiving the wrong engine.

How listings should be checked before you buy

A good engine listing should do more than name the vehicle. It should give you enough information to confirm suitability with confidence. Look for the engine code, model application, year range, fuel type, and any fitment notes that explain where the engine applies.

If the listing is vague, ask questions before checkout. A replacement engine is not the sort of purchase where broad compatibility claims are good enough. The more specific the listing, the lower the risk.

When an exact match is non-negotiable

In some cases, an exact engine code match is essential. If you want a straightforward replacement with minimal modification, exact is the goal. That is usually the best path for daily drivers, family vehicles, and workshop jobs where downtime matters.

There are cases where related engine variants may be adapted, but that depends on the application, available parts, labour budget, and intended use. For most buyers replacing a failed engine in a road car, exact matching is the practical answer. It keeps installation simpler and reduces the chance of expensive surprises once the engine arrives.
